Output dd68bb3be211cfa3961a9c506c4529569dc0d8e6fdc8600ca8cf0a9eb9c4cab2:0

value
88000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6feb15e905b5ac2adca7cfc5b32bc0036f9b05ec OP_EQUAL
address
3BtnYsQUDLYjk8cYwfpCiFdGehKmySzXAq
transaction
dd68bb3be211cfa3961a9c506c4529569dc0d8e6fdc8600ca8cf0a9eb9c4cab2
spent
true